Description Hans de Goede 2000-06-12 18:49:44 UTC
Insert boot.img disk boot on a system with only a propietary cdrom
interface.

Select Other CDROM.

The driver list is _empty_ selecting next loads a scsi driver ?!!!
Loading the driver disk doesn't help.
